The Mythological Odyssey: Game Description
GreekGods is designed as an expansive open-world game, allowing players to traverse a mythological landscape that mirrors the grandeur and mystery of ancient Greece. Players begin their journey as a fledgling demigod tasked with preventing a looming cataclysm foretold by the Oracle of Delphi. Throughout their quest, players will forge alliances with deities, face formidable mythological beasts, and navigate moral choices that influence their destiny within the game.
The narrative of GreekGods is enriched with complex characters and intricate story arcs where demigods, titans, and mortals intersect. Each decision a player makes can influence the overarching storyline, allowing for a personalized adventure. The game's depth is matched by its detailed world-building, where every temple, city, and mountain is alive with the legacy of Greek mythology.
Rules and Gameplay Mechanics
GreekGods employs a robust set of rules that guide player interactions and progression through the mythological realm. At the game's core is a dynamic combat system that blends traditional role-playing elements with strategic decision-making. Players wield the powers bestowed by the gods, unlocking abilities that reflect their allegiance and enhancing their combat prowess.
The leveling system in GreekGods is closely tied to players' interactions with the divine pantheon. Completing quests, vanquishing mythical foes, and forging strong ties with gods unlock new powers and abilities, fostering growth and evolution of the player's character. The game’s creator emphasized the importance of creating a balanced ecosystem where skill increments are aligned with various domains of Greek mythology, whether it be wisdom, strength, or speed.
Additionally, the game introduces an innovative karmic balance mechanic whereby players' ethical decisions significantly impact gameplay and relationships. Choices that are in harmony with the ideals of the deity they serve result in rewards and favor, whereas actions that stray from their chosen path may lead to challenges and trials imposed by the displeased gods.
